
Fermi (NASDAQ: FRMI) stock surged more than 20% today after the company finally landed its first major tenant for Project Matador, its flagship AI infrastructure campus in Texas.
The deal with AI cloud provider TensorWave is expected to generate roughly $6.5 billion over 15 years and represents the first major proof that demand for the project is real.
Under the agreement, TensorWave will lease a 222-megawatt AI data center at Project Matador, with occupancy scheduled to begin in the second half of 2027. The contract also includes options to expand into two additional facilities, bringing total capacity to more than 650 megawatts if those options are exercised.
That's a meaningful development because customer demand had become the biggest question surrounding the company.
Fermi has already invested more than $1.5 billion into Project Matador and says approximately 6 gigawatts of its planned 17-gigawatt AI and power campus have already been permitted. But until now, investors had yet to see a major customer commit to the project, leaving uncertainty about whether the company's ambitious buildout would ultimately attract hyperscale AI tenants.
TensorWave helps answer that question.
The company provides AI cloud infrastructure built primarily around AMD's Instinct GPUs, giving enterprise customers an alternative to Nvidia-powered cloud providers. As demand for AI training and inference continues to grow, cloud providers need enormous amounts of power, land, and computing capacity. Large campuses like Project Matador are designed to meet that need.
Of course, one lease doesn't eliminate execution risk.
Fermi still has to finance, construct, and deliver one of the country's largest AI infrastructure projects. The company also hopes to secure additional tenants to fill the remaining capacity across the campus. But this agreement significantly reduces one of the market's biggest concerns: whether customers would actually commit to Project Matador.
For now, investors appear encouraged. The lease not only provides a long-term revenue stream, but it also validates Fermi's strategy of building large-scale, privately powered AI infrastructure at a time when access to electricity has become one of the industry's biggest bottlenecks.
